Teriyaki baked chicken wings
Web16 Jan 2024 · Bake for 40 minutes, rotating wings halfway through. Meanwhile, place soy sauce, rice wine vinegar, brown sugar, honey, garlic and ginger in a saucepan. Mix cornstarch with a bit of water and then add to sauce. Heat just until mixture begins to thicken. When wings are done, remove from baking rack and place in a bowl. Web16 Feb 2024 · Making chicken wings in a pressure cooker, such as the Instant Pot, simplifies the process. Prep is quick and easy, as you just place all the teriyaki sauce ingredients in the Instant Pot, then add the wings, and toss to coat. To cook, seal the pot and press the “Poultry” button.
